The clue "French bakery offering" corresponds to the answer "GATEAU." Here's why this answer fits the clue:

  1. French Origin: "Gateau" is a French word that translates to "cake" in English. French bakeries are renowned for their exquisite pastries and cakes, making "gateau" a fitting answer for a French bakery offering.
  2. Bakery Item: A "gateau" is a type of rich, elaborate cake often found in French bakeries. It is known for its decadent layers, fillings, and decorations, highlighting the artistry and skill of French bakers.

Definition of "GATEAU"

a rich cake, typically one containing layers of cream or fruit

Example :
  • a chocolate gateau
  • a slice of gateau
